What is a Molecule?

The smallest division of a compound that still retains or exhibits all the properties of the substance.

Source: EPA

In general, a molecule is the smallest particle of a pure chemical substance that still retains its composition and chemical properties. In chemistry and molecular sciences, a molecule is a sufficiently stable, electrically neutral entity composed of two or more atoms The concept of monatomic molecule (single-atom, as in noble gases) is used almost exclusively in the kinetic theory of gases. Polyatomic ions may sometimes be usefully thought of as electrically-charged molecules.
